Kathalbari - Udhwa, Sahebganj

Kathalbari is a village situated in the Udhwa subdivision of Sahebganj district, Jharkhand. It is located approximately 10 km from Rajmahal. Kathalbari village is a designated Gram Panchayat.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Kathalbari is 359313. The village covers a total geographical area of 55.12 hectares and falls under the 816108 pincode. Patra is the nearest town.

Kathalbari village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head.

Population of Kathalbari

As per Census 2011, Kathalbari village has a total population of 3,195 people, consisting of 1,613 males and 1,582 females. The village has 597 households and a sex ratio of 980 females per 1,000 males. There are 644 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 1,212 literate and 1,983 illiterate residents. Additionally, 8 people belong to Scheduled Tribe (ST) communities.

Transport and Connectivity of Kathalbari

Kathalbari is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through shared auto-rickshaws. The nearest railway station is Bakudi, while the nearest airport is Malda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 24.3 km.
